Wynne is a smaller city located in the state of Arkansas. The city has a population of 7,773 residents. The majority of Wynne residents report their race to be White; this is followed by Black and Asian. Not a fan of sitting in traffic during your commute to work? Wynne offers shorter work commutes, with an average one-way commute time taking only 20 minutes, far lower than the national average of 26 minutes.

With a livability score of 52/100, Wynne is ranked #24,164 in the United States and #426 in Arkansas. This score ranks well below the United States average. With such a low livability score, it might be worth investigating a little further. If we dig a little deeper into each category within the livability score, we see that Wynne has higher than average scores for the following: housing (B-). On a less positive note, Wynne does not have favorable scores for the following: amenities (F), crime (F), education (D) and employment (F). If we take a look at the data, we can find out why.

Median real estate prices in Wynne come in at $87,600, which is 23.6% lower than the Arkansas average. The home price to income ratio compares the median home prices to the median household income. In Wynne, the home price to income ratio is 2.4, which is 11.1% lower than the Arkansas average.

      Wynne transportation information

      Statistic Wynne Arkansas National
      Average one way commute20min22min26min
      Workers who drive to work85.1%82.7%76.4%
      Workers who carpool12.2%10.8%9.3%
      Workers who take public transit0.0%0.4%5.1%
      Workers who bicycle0.0%0.2%0.6%
      Workers who walk0.9%1.7%2.8%
      Working from home0.8%3.2%4.6%
      Source: The Wynne, AR data and statistics displayed above are derived from the United States Census Bureau American Community Survey (ACS).
